A Blue Peking Glass Snuff Bottle
Mid-19th/early 20th century, Qing dynasty. The opaque blue marbleized glass snuff bottle of flattened oval form resting on a raised, flat foot,with an aventurine stopper and brass collar and spoon. From the Christian Collection, Middleborough, MA. Approx. 2 7/8 by 1 1/4 in., 7.4 by 3.2 cm
